Ukraine targets Russian warship in the Black Sea

ALBAWABA - Ukraine claimed Tuesday that it had damaged a Russian military warship in the Black Sea near the Crimean peninsula, which Russia occupied 10 years ago.

Ukraine's military intelligence reported that maritime drones struck the ship near the Kerch Strait, causing "sustained damage to the stern, starboard, and port sides".
